生化/生理作用

KL101 is a circadian clock modulator that lengthens a circadian period in cells and tissues. It selectively stabilizes CRY1 through interaction with FAD-binding pocket. KL101 strongly enhanced brown adipocyte differentiation in culture. KL101 showed no or only minor effects on CKIδ, CKIα and CK2 activities in vitro.
